she-stuff

From Wiktionary, the free dictionary
Jump to navigation Jump to search

English[edit]

Etymology[edit]

From she + stuff.

Noun[edit]

she-stuff (uncountable)

  1. (US) Female stock, especially cattle. [from 19th c.]
    • 2013, Philipp Meyer, The Son, Simon & Schuster, published 2014, page 149:
      “You look at the Millers over in Carrizo, they used to own eighty sections, but they had nothing but she-stuff to pass it on to.”
